Periapical Abscess This is the most common type of abscess and it is a tooth-related one. If a tooth develops a crack or decay, then the soft, living tissues inside of it may become exposed to bacteria. The bacteria cause infection, which can spread down the tooth root into its tip. Revascularization of an immature permanent tooth with periradicular abscess after luxation 2020-08-01 · Antioxidant Enzymes in Serum of Patients with Painful Acute Periradicular Abscess: Critical Overview. 2021-04-22 · Chronic periapical abscess drains through a sinus tract either intraorally or extraorally. However, intraoral drainage is more common than extraoral in both dentitions. Nevertheless, the simultaneous presentation of extraoral and intraoral sinus tract is very rarely reported in primary dentition.
